Abstract
The utility model discloses a kind of suspension type 3D printing light fixture of simulation moon phase variety, including the separable 3D printing lamp being suspended on lamp bracket, 3D printing lamp includes the hoist cable being suspended on lamp bracket, hoist cable is connected with the 3D printing lampshade top of 3D printing lamp, it is provided with the simulation moon phase variety mechanism with lamp holder, mechanism is connected with drive component in 3D printing lampshade;Mechanism includes multiple dark slides;Lamp holder is connected with shade holder by wire, and shade holder is provided with accumulator and controller, controller are connected with wireless charging receptor.This utility model is by combining 3D printing technique, pass through 3D printing in one end of hoist cable, the method and structure realizing hoist cable and lampshade are combined into one designs, and arranges brake sack simultaneously, can simulate moon phase variety, optimize and simplify the suspended structure of prior art, structure is simple, and manufacturing technology steps are few, greatly reduce production cost, modern design, it is possible to achieve quick suspension is installed.

Specific embodiment
Referring to the drawings, a kind of suspension type 3D printing light fixture of simulation moon phase variety, is suspended on lamp bracket 1 including separable
3D printing lamp 2,3D printing lamp 2 includes the hoist cable 21 being suspended on lamp bracket, the 3D printing lampshade 22 of hoist cable 21 and 3D printing lamp
Top is connected, and is provided with the simulation moon phase variety mechanism with lamp holder in 3D printing lampshade 22, and mechanism is connected with drive component;Machine
Structure includes multiple dark slides;
Lamp holder is connected with shade holder 23 by wire 41, and shade holder 23 is provided with accumulator 24 and controller 25, controller
25 are connected with wireless charging receptor 26.
This utility model is further arranged to:Lamp bracket 1 includes the lamp bracket seat 11 of a built-in wireless charging emitter, lamp bracket
Seat 11 is provided with lamp bracket bar 12, and lamp bracket bar 12 is provided with least one for the hook 13 hanging hoist cable 21, and lamp bracket seat 11 sets
There is usb 14, usb 14 is connected with external electrical network by data wire.
This utility model is further arranged to:Dark slide includes rotatable rotating sector 32 and its rotary shaft 33, turns
Moving axis 33 is connected with drive component.
Lamp holder is white LED lamp or full-color LED lamp, includes the first LED 42 of being arranged in the first dark slide 31 and sets
Put the second LED 43 in the second dark slide 32;
This utility model is further arranged to:Shade holder 23 bottom is additionally provided with the USB charging inlet being connected with controller;Lamp
Cover seat 23 bottom is additionally provided with the color switch knob being connected with controller and switch 27.
This utility model is further arranged to:Lamp bracket bar is S-shaped, and it is arranged with two hooks up and down, at least one hook
On be hung with 3D printing lamp.
This utility model is further arranged to:Lamp bracket bar is C-shaped or G shape or heart, has a hook thereon, outstanding on hook
Hang with a 3D printing lamp.
This utility model is further arranged to:The shape of the first dark slide 31 and the second dark slide 32 and 3D printing lampshade 22
Interior shape mates.Shading is 0.1-1mm that gap and 3D printing lampshade 22 between.
This utility model is further arranged to:Drive component is the handss running through shade holder 23 and being coaxially disposed with rotary shaft 33
Dynamic column spinner 6 or turning knob.Manually rotation driving rotary shaft 33 rotates, and rain or shine circle lacks different moon phase transformations to realize the moon
Change.
Embodiment 2
This utility model is further arranged to:Drive component is motor 7, and the output shaft of motor 7 passes through multiple gears and turns
Moving axis 33 is connected and slows down, and drives rotary shaft 33 slowly to rotate, motor 7 is also connected with controller 25, and motor is located at shade holder 23
On.
When being embodied as, the LED in two dark slides is controlled by the rotation and controller 25 of the second dark slide 32
Opening and closing, to simulate the change of the phases of the moon, lamp is realized the moon rain or shine circle lack change.
Embodiment 3
This utility model is further arranged to:Dark slide includes the shading daughter board 33-1 of four fixations, shading daughter board 33-1
Orthogonal, any one shading daughter board 33-1 is provided with the shading daughter board LED 44 being connected with controller, shading daughter board LED
44 are provided with the individually remote switch by remote control control.
When being embodied as, four shading daughter board LED opening and closings are individually controlled by remote control, realizes the change of the phases of the moon.
